  • The Methods of Visually Impaired Navigating and Obstacle Avoidance
    Siddharth Shahani and Nitin Gupta

    IEEE
    Blindness is a widespread problem that affects people all around the globe. People with this condition have a very difficult time navigating on their own and seeing impediments. Thus, an integrated implementation of the Web of Things & predictive analytics is necessary for properly recognizing impediments. For the blind and visually handicapped to be able to move about freely, they need to be able to sense obstacles and be warned of their presence. First, data on the location and kind of barrier has to be collected, and only then can it be sent to those with visual impairments through other means of communication, such as speech. Using the tensor flow object identification model and the Google voice model, we demonstrate a solution to assist the visually handicapped. The idea has two main parts: environment data and an analytical representation. Using a tensor flow object detection model, it first attempts to analyze the surroundings for obstacles that visually impaired individuals are likely to encounter, and then it tries to relay that knowledge to those persons in the form of spoken words.
